PREBAKED PIE CRUST RECIPE | MARTHA STEWART



Prebaked Pie Crust Recipe | Martha Stewart image

Use this crust to make Alexis's Sweet Potato Pie -- it makes a sensational Thanksgiving dessert.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Pie & Tarts Recipes

Yield Makes two 8- or 9-inch single-crust pies or one 8- or 9-inch double-crust pie

Number Of Ingredients 5

2 1/2 cups unbleached all-purpose flour, plus more for dusting
1 teaspoon kosher salt
1 teaspoon sugar
1 cup (2 sticks) chilled unsalted butter, cut in pieces
1/4 to 1/2 cup ice water

Steps:

  • Place flour, salt, and sugar in the bowl of a food processor and process for a few seconds to combine. Add butter and process until the mixture resembles coarse meal, about 10 seconds. With the machine running, add ice water in a slow, steady stream through the feed tube, just until the dough holds together. Do not process for more than 30 seconds.
  • Turn the dough out onto a work surface. Divide in two. Place each half on a sheet of plastic wrap. Flatten and form two discs. W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before using.
  • On a lightly floured surface, roll one piece of dough into a 1/8-inch-thick round. Fit into desired pie plate (8 to 10 inches in diameter). Trim pastry using scissors or a sharp paring knife. Crimp or decorate the edges of the pastry as desired. Transfer to refrigerator to chill for 30 minutes.
  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ees. Prick the bottom of pastry all over with a fork. Line the pastry with parchment paper; fill with pie weights or dried beans. Bake until pastry begins to color around the edges, about 30 minutes. Remove the parchment paper and weights and continue to bake just until the pastry dries out and turns a light golden color for a partially baked shell, and a deeper amber for a fully baked shell, 10 to 20 minutes more. Cool completely on a wire rack before filling.

PERFECT BAKED PIE CRUST RECIPE - BETTYCROCKER.COM



Perfect Baked Pie Crust Recipe - BettyCrocker.com image

If you've ever been tempted to make the perfect pie crust, this is your sign to mix it up in the kitchen. You'll need only four ingredients and 25 minutes to make our pie crust from scratch. The best part? Homemade pie crust is easier than you think and a great way to impress friends and family. The hard part is deciding on the filling for your delicious, flaky pie crust. From Lemon Meringue, Banana Cream, there's no wrong answer. Let the baking begin!

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Total Time 1 hours 15 minutes

Prep Time 25 minutes

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 4

1 cup plus 1 tablespoon Gold Medal™ all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/3 cup shortening
3 to 5 tablespoons ice-cold water

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 475°F. Mix flour and salt in medium bowl. Cut in shortening, using pastry blender (or pulling 2 table knives through ingredients in opposite directions), until particles are size of small peas. Sprinkle with cold water, 1 tablespoon at a time, tossing with fork until all flour is moistened and pastry almost leaves side of bowl (1 to 2 teaspoons more water can be added if necessary).
  • Gather pastry into a ball. Shape into flattened round on lightly floured surface. Wrap flattened round of pastry in plastic wrap and refrigerate about 45 minutes or until dough is firm and cold, yet pliable. This allows the shortening to become slightly firm, which helps make the baked pastry more flaky. If refrigerated longer, let pastry soften slightly before rolling.
  • Roll pastry, using floured rolling pin, into circle 2 inches larger than upside-down 9-inch glass pie plate. Fold pastry into fourths; place in pie plate. Unfold and ease into plate, pressing firmly against bottom and side. Trim overhanging edge of pastry 1 inch from rim of pie plate. Fold and roll pastry under, even with plate; flute as desired. Prick bottom and side of pastry thoroughly with fork.
  • Bake 8 to 10 minutes or until light brown; cool on wire rack.

HOW TO PREPARE A PREBAKED PIE CRUST - THE SPRUCE EATS
Jul 16, 2019 · Many recipes call for a fully baked or partially baked pie crust. A baked pie crust is generally needed for a filling that will not be baked. A partially baked pie crust (or par-baked) crust is often called for a custard filling. We always partially bake a crust for pumpkin pie, bean pie, chess pies, and sweet potato pie even if the recipe calls for a baked crust.
